Woods End

This small, racially diverse town nestles alongside the Greenflow River where it emerges from the Tallwood and flows into the Mereflow River. Government rests in the hands of Mintinarn Ceretheliaul, a politically astute young elven druid who deposed the previous ruler, a despotic wizard, and has since caused the inhabitants of both Woods End and Port Hope to watch with much consternation as he has acted to curtail the expansion of civilization into the interior of the Tallwood. Woods End still offers elven furniture and wooden items, artwork, clothing, and other goods for trade, but Ceretheliaul has been adamant in his insistence that Woods End marks the outer boundary of a protected zone of natural wilderness, which is under no circumstances to be logged. Thus far, he has been unable to enforce his demands in any systematic fashion, but the druidic circle which he has founded since his accession to power may soon grow powerful enough to change matters.

Woods End (Large Town, 3645) (37% elf, 20% human, 18% halfling, 10% dwarf, 7% gnome, 5% half-elf, 3% half-orc)
GP Limit:
3,000 gp
Cash on Hand (Total for City): 546,000 gp

Imports: Cloth, produce, tools, weapons, armor, books, luxury goods.
Exports: Elven furniture and wooden items, hides, honey, luxury goods.

Community Authorities: Mintinarn Ceretheliaul (LN male elf druid 7), Lord of Woods End; Gelinat (NE doppleganger enchanter 5), formerly apprentice of Karlit Tightfist, the last Lord of Woods End; Sterial Oakman (LN male halfing rng 6), commander of the Woodwardens.
